Grapevine Neighborhoods We Serve + Plenum Profile by Era

We restore plenums for homes throughout Grapevine in 76051 and the 76092 area, from retrofitted downtown systems to newer builds along Dove Road.

Neighborhood
Era
Typical Plenum Profile

Original Town of Grapevine (Historic Main Street / College Street)

late 1800s to early 1900s

Central air was retrofitted into these old homes long after they were built, so the plenum is often a tight galvanized box in a closet or attic, with cloth-tape seams that have dried out and pulled loose.

Bear Creek area

1970s

Early-1970s plenums are typically galvanized sheet metal that has begun to rust at the seams, and the original mastic or tape sealing the supply and return connections has hardened and cracked.

Bellaire

1970s-1980s

Plenums from this period commonly show separated seams and thin spots where condensation has corroded the metal, letting conditioned air escape before it ever reaches the trunk lines.

Central Grapevine (near Historic Main Street)

1980s

Homes from the eighties often used fiberglass duct-board plenums whose panels crush, sag, or delaminate over time, so the box no longer holds a clean shape or a tight seal at the air handler.

Dove Crossing

1990s

Nineties duct-board and early sheet-metal plenums tend to have liner that is flaking and joints whose sealant has aged, which shows up as airflow loss and whistling at the plenum-to-handler connection.

Silver Lake Estates

2000s

Plenums installed in the 2000s were usually sealed with mastic that is now 15 to 20 years old, so the connections at the air handler and takeoffs have started to loosen and leak under system pressure.

Grapevine Mills corridor homes

late 1990s-2000s

Tract-built plenums in this corridor were assembled quickly, so takeoff collars and panel joints often were never fully sealed, and the small gaps grow into measurable airflow loss over the years.

Dove Road new construction (Tillery Commons / Dove Station)

2010s-2020s

Even newer plenums can have collars that were left partially sealed at construction, so the work here is inspection and sealing rather than rebuilding a corroded or crushed box.

Because Grapevine's homes span more than a century of construction, plenums range from rusted retrofit boxes in old cottages to modern sheet metal that only needs its collars sealed.

Signs Your Plenum Box Needs Restoration

If your home has any of these symptoms in your Grapevine home, your plenum box may be damaged, leaking, or collapsed, reducing HVAC efficiency and compromising indoor air quality.

Weak Airflow from Vents

Reduced air pressure or weak airflow from supply vents indicates plenum box damage, leaks, or collapsed ductwork restricting air distribution.

Uneven Heating or Cooling

Some rooms too hot while others stay cold suggests air leaks in the plenum box preventing proper air distribution throughout your Grapevine home.

High Energy Bills

Sudden increases in utility costs indicate your HVAC system is working harder due to plenum box leaks forcing conditioned air into unconditioned spaces like attics.

Visible Damage or Rust

Rust, holes, dents, or collapsed sections visible during attic inspections require immediate professional plenum box repair to prevent further damage.

Strange Noises from Air Handler

Rattling, banging, or whistling sounds near your air handler suggest loose, damaged, or improperly sealed plenum box panels.

Excessive Dust Around Vents

Dust buildup around supply vents indicates plenum box leaks pulling attic dust and insulation particles into your duct system and circulating them indoors.

Recent HVAC Inspection Findings

Grapevine HVAC technicians often discover plenum box damage during routine maintenance, tune-ups, or air duct inspections requiring restoration.

System Runs Constantly Without Reaching Temperature

Your HVAC system running continuously without reaching your thermostat setting suggests major air loss through plenum box leaks or damage.

Common Signs in Grapevine Homes

Certain plenum problems show up repeatedly depending on when the home was built.

Rusted, tape-sealed plenums in retrofitted downtown homes

In Original Town homes where central air was added decades after the house was built, the plenum is often an aging galvanized box held together with cloth tape that has long since dried out. Air leaks out at every loose seam. We reseal the connections with durable materials or rebuild the box where the metal has rusted through.

Corroded seams on 1970s-1980s sheet-metal plenums

Bear Creek and Bellaire plenums from this era show rust lines along the seams and crumbling sealant at the supply and return openings. That corrosion turns into pressure loss the HVAC system has to fight. We assess repair versus replacement and restore a tight, properly sealed plenum.

Crushed and sagging duct-board panels from the 1980s-1990s

Homes near Historic Main Street and in Dove Crossing often have fiberglass duct-board plenums whose panels have crushed, sagged, or delaminated. A deformed plenum cannot hold static pressure, so airflow to the rooms suffers. We repair or replace the failed panels and restore the box to shape.

Loosening mastic seams in 2000s two-story systems

In Silver Lake Estates and the Grapevine Mills corridor, plenums are reaching the age where the original mastic at the air handler and takeoffs has started to let go. On two-story systems that already ask a lot of the equipment, those small leaks add up. We reseal and pressure-test the connections.

How Often Should Grapevine Homes Inspect Their Plenum?

How often a plenum should be inspected depends on its material and how old the sealing at its connections is.

Every 3-5 years

Homes with older sheet-metal plenums

Retrofitted downtown and 1970s-1980s plenums are the most prone to rust and seam separation, so a periodic inspection catches corrosion and loose sealant before airflow and efficiency drop noticeably.

At every HVAC service visit

Any Grapevine home

Whenever a technician is at the air handler, a quick look at the plenum connections and panels flags cracked mastic or crushed board early, while the fix is still a simple reseal.

When airflow or noise changes

Homes with weak or whistling vents

Rooms that stop getting good airflow or a whistling sound at the furnace often trace back to a leaking or deformed plenum. That is the right moment to inspect and reseal the box.

After duct or system replacement

Homes with new equipment

When ductwork or the air handler is replaced, the plenum should be inspected and resealed so the new equipment is not fighting leaks left over from the old box.

Best time of year for Grapevine plenum box repair work: spring or fall, before the system faces the full summer cooling demand.
